Adam Sutherland is a distinguished leader in the field of paediatric pharmacy practice with a strong academic background. He is committed to improving paediatric medication safety and has a notable track record of delivering results in this field. Levelling with years of experience covering clinical sub-specialities such as paediatric critical care, genomic medicine, and paediatric medicines safety, Adam is equipped with the necessary professional expertise to implement robust strategies aimed at uplifting patient care. Notably, he holds a Master of Clinical Research with Merit degree from the University of Manchester, a PG Diploma in Advanced Pharmacy Practice with Distinction from Keele University, an MSc in Clinical Pharmacy from the University of Derby, and an MPharm in Pharmacy and Pharmaceutical Science from The University of Manchester. Adam is Senior Clinical Pharmacist, Paediatric Critical Care at Manchester University NHS Foundation Trust, where he has been instrumental in driving the department forward. He is also a former Honorary Clinical Lecturer in Paediatric Pharmacy Practice at The University of Manchester and has in the past sat on the Paediatric Formulary Committee for the British National Formulary for Children (BNFc), where he provided his expert advice.
